Built my 2nd ar15 and this time I went with a slick sided upper. Everything went together well but when I charge it the charging handle and bcg don't go forward. Is there a kind of bcg that only goes with slick sided uppers?

Also check the alignment of the gas tube

Make a eraseable mark on the outside of the receiver where the gas tube ends and see if the BCG with the bolt removed stops at the mark.

If the barrel nut is pushing the gas tube to the side it will contact the carrier key and halt movement
